CDC::TabbedTextOut
来源:互联网 发布:mac 触摸板 设置 编辑:程序博客网 时间:2024/06/16 16:46
CDC::TabbedTextOut的用法说明
2010-10-04 23:18
CDC::TabbedTextOut
virtual CSize TabbedTextOut(
int x,
int y,
LPCTSTR lpszString,
int nCount,
int nTabPosition,
LPINT lpnTabStopPosition,
int nTabOrigin
);
x:待输入字符串的x坐标
y:待输入字符串的y坐标
lpszString:待输入字符串
nCount:字符串的长度,若为-1则可以计算
nTabPosition:/t的个数
lpnTabStopPosition:存放tab位置的数组
nTabOrigin:第一个/t展开的位置
测试:
CString str(_T("Name/tAge/tSex/tNum/t"));
int tab_array[ ]={10,100,180,280};
pDC->TabbedTextOut(0,50,str,-1,4,tab_array,TabbedTextOut50);
说明:
字符串str设置了四个Tab(图片中都写成了Tap,对不住大家啦),每个Tab距离第一个Tab开始点位置(TabbedTextOut第七个参数)分别为10,100,180,280得到图上的结果,可以看出各个参数的意义了吧
- CDC::TabbedTextOut
- CDC
- CDC
- CDC
- cdc
- CDC
- CDC
- CDC
- 文本输出API函数:TextOut,ExtTextOut,DrawText,DrawTextEx,PolyTextOut,TabbedTextOut
- CDC::GetPixel
- 编译CDC
- HDC & CDC
- CDC类
- CDC::SetBkMode
- CDC::CreateCompatibleDC
- CDC::DrawText
- CDC::CreateCompatibleDC
- CDC描画
- oracle索引
- 【GOF设计模式之路】-- Factory
- show interface 详解
- 动态规划法----多边形游戏问题
- vim 首字母大写
- CDC::TabbedTextOut
- FreeMarker学习
- oracle一些常见问题的解决办法
- helloworld
- oracle数据库的创建
- usb(10)
- masm5.0使用方法
- 敏捷——Scrum
- 获得ie地址栏句柄